Transaction 3e6563ce23a561e1fbc7a7107b70190530f885057aaa7986b19337f6e917c5ee

1 Input
2 Outputs
  • 3e6563ce23a561e1fbc7a7107b70190530f885057aaa7986b19337f6e917c5ee:0
  • value  757741
    address  3PevY7kWgB4zvFjQhXFUd9BnboN6BUEVmk
  • 3e6563ce23a561e1fbc7a7107b70190530f885057aaa7986b19337f6e917c5ee:1
  • value  22920239
    address  1J1Gs2eENVCjDTHYDUvcFeftW2McmUsY9D